The NV08C-CSM is an integrated satellite navigation receiver. The device's key feature is its ability to work with both global navigation satellite systems (GNSS) that have been deployed so far in the world – GPS and GLONASS. Overview
The NV08C-CSM device was developed for use in various LBS and M2M applications demanding low cost, low power consumption and uncompromised performance such as: fleet management, in-car and handheld personal navigation, asset and personal tracking, anti theft systems, surveillance and security systems, WiFi, WiMAX, GSM, and CDMA base station time synchronization.
The NV08C-CSM offers high sensitivity and high performance of GNSS signal acquisition and tracking combined with low power consumption and small size. The assisted GPS/GLONASS/GALILEO and advanced power saving modes are supported.
Separate GPS and GLONASS RF channels provide better noise immunity in urban and industrial environment, railway stations and other places with high interference level. Multiple satellites available from GNSS constellations ensure higher availability of navigation signal in urban canyons compared to any single constellation solution.
For system integrator the MV08C-CSM provides a variety of interfaces, flexible power supply options, power supply for optional active antenna. A very compact and complete GNSS receiver can be integrated on a low cost 2 or 4-layer PCB with a minimal number of external passive parts.
Features
- GPS, GLONASS, GALILEO, COMPASS, SBAS L1 signals
- Compact 20x26x2,5 mm design for SMT assembly
- Navigation and Time synchronization applications
- 32 GNSS tracking channels
- Assisted GNSS option supported
- Various Dead Reckoning options
- 200K correlators ensures small TTFF and high signal sensitivity
- RAIM support
- NMEA 0183 (IEC 1162), BINR, RTCM SC 104 data protocols
- 24 mW @ Low Power Time-to-Time Fix (TTTF) Mode
- Extended operating temperature –40 to +85°C
